Propane (C3H8) is burned in a combustion chamber at a flow rate of 25.50 m3/min with 30.0% excess air. If the propane and air streams enter the chamber at 25.0°C and 1.20 atm (absolute), and the products leave the chamber at 290.0°C and 2.90 atm (absolute), what is the volumetric flow rate of product gas from the chamber? Assume complete combustion and ideal behavior.

1. Use the ideal gas law to find the molar flow rate of propane into the combutstion chamber

2. What is the molar flow rate of air into the combustion chamber?

3. What is the molar flow rate of products leaving the combustion chamber?

4. Use the ideal gas law to find the volumetric flow rate of products leaving the combustion chamber
